What kind of endorsement does the mainland spouse apply for after getting the entry permit?

Apply for a reunion sign.

1. Go to the local entry-exit administration office with the entry permit issued by the Immigration Department for a reunion endorsement (T endorsement).

As local policies and regulations are slightly different, it is recommended to call relevant departments for consultation in advance. For example, the exit-entry administration office in Chengdu has a Taobao shop, which can accept express delivery; There is no Taobao shop in Chongqing, but you can send your ID card, entry permit and pass to your friends.

2. With ID card and household registration book, go to the police station where the household registration is located to apply for a "certificate of no criminal record" for at least five years, which is the last step for relatives to live. If the current residence is less than five years, you need to go to the police station in your previous residence to open the previous certificate.
